Reasons Behind the Decline
Several factors contributed to Bitcoin’s recent downfall. A tightening of global monetary policies, particularly by central banks, has made investors more cautious. Additionally, regulatory uncertainty in major markets like the United States and China has created an environment of instability for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ies. Moreover, the overall downturn in global stock markets also played a role in reducing investor confidence in high-risk assets like Bitcoin.
Market Reaction and Investor Sentiment
Following the drop, investor sentiment shifted towards a more cautious outlook. Some long-term holders remain optimistic, believing that Bitcoin’s fundamentals will eventually lead to recovery. However, short-term traders have been more anxious, and many are opting to sell off their holdings in fear of further losses. This shift in sentiment has led to an increase in market volatility.
